GRADING POLICY

Marking Period grades for the concert bands are based on the following criteria and percentages:

 

BEHAVIOR AND LOGISTICAL CONSIDERATIONS (15 percent)                             

Instrument Maintenance, Locker Condition, Behavior, Posture, Paperwork and Clerical Items, Uniform Maintenance

 

PERFORMANCE AND REHEARSAL ATTENDANCE (30 percent)                                                         

Attendance at all pre-scheduled concerts and rehearsals per the September band calendar

 

BAND AND ENSEMBLE PREPARATION (25 percent)                                                   

Personal Music Preparation, Written Exams, Playing Exams, Preparation for Rehearsals

 

MARKING PERIOD ASSESSMENT (30 percent)                                                                

Evaluation on materials taught during Marking Period including Scales, Rudiments, Rhythm Exercises, Tonal Exercises, Solos, Etudes, and Sight-Reading

 

CLASSROOM RULES AND REGULATIONS

 

 

FACILITY and INSTRUMENTS:

  1. There is to be no food, gum, candy, or non-water beverage in any area of the band wing.  The only beverage permitted is water.
  2. Practice rooms are for practicing your musical instrument only; they are not private study halls.  Chairs and stands located in each room are not to be removed.  Garbage cans should be used and remain in each room.
  3. All music equipment and property is to be well maintained, respected, and kept in its proper storage area. Lockers must be locked at all times with Instrumental Music Department issued locks.
  4. To insure the proper maintenance and care of school instruments, students who use school equipment are not to loan that equipment to other students. If a school instrument is damaged due to neglect, the student is responsible for all damages.  (Please see the Instrument Agreement Form.)  Students will be issued a school locker and padlock. You will be charged for losing your lock! Students misusing their locker will lose their locker!

 

ATTENDANCE and DECORUM:

  1. All students are to be in their rehearsal room with their instrument, pencil, music, and appropriate equipment at the time designated by their conductor.  Individual warm-ups should begin immediately.  Students marked late/absent will be dealt with based on the Roxbury School District’s attendance policy located in your agenda book.
  2. Students are responsible for attending all rehearsals and performances, as indicated on the performance calendar.  Only emergency situations with proper documentation are the exceptions.
  3. Appropriate classroom behavior and appropriate use of class time is expected at all times in accordance with the guidelines set forth in your agenda book. Inappropriate behavior will result in the following consequences:
    1st time: a verbal reprimand and documentation.
    2nd time: a verbal reprimand, documentation, and parent call.
    3rd time: a verbal reprimand, documentation, meeting with parents; possible exclusion from band.
  4. Proper rehearsal techniques are required and expected at all times.  These include listening carefully and following directions; sitting with proper posture; having your music organized; having your pencil/music/instrument/appropriate equipment at all rehearsals; and being courteous of others.
